P3d v2.1 ftx global night light differences between p3d vs fsx

Featured Replies

I tried doing a comparison with FTX Global and Vector installed. I loaded up my aircraft in P3D and started at PHKO on the Big Island of Hawaii during dawn/dusk/night and took notice of the night lighting, it looks very sparse compared to what I saw in FSX. I have the autogen sliders set all on max. Does anyone know why the night lighting in P3D with FTX Global is much sparser and doesn't look as good as it does in FSX under the same conditions?

 

I also notice that the night light seem to turn on much later for dusk setting in P3D vs FSX. And the lights turn off much sooner when setting it to dawn. I like how the overall night lighting appears in FSX better and they seem to look more dramatic since you can still see the night lights while there is still some sunlight in the sky. With P3D it seems like the lights only come on near pure darkness only.
